Search Linux Wireless

Re: [PATCH] ath10k: update antenna configuration after setting in fw

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 




On Monday 26 October 2015 03:35 PM, Albino B Neto wrote:
2015-10-26 7:22 GMT-02:00  <manikanta.pubbisetty@xxxxxxxxx>:
Signed-off-by: Manikanta Pubbisetty <manikanta.pubbisetty@xxxxxxxxx>
---
  drivers/net/wireless/ath/ath10k/mac.c | 6 +++---
  1 file changed, 3 insertions(+), 3 deletions(-)

diff --git a/drivers/net/wireless/ath/ath10k/mac.c b/drivers/net/wireless/ath/ath10k/mac.c
index 484c1a1..8d0ce37 100644
--- a/drivers/net/wireless/ath/ath10k/mac.c
+++ b/drivers/net/wireless/ath/ath10k/mac.c
@@ -3771,9 +3771,6 @@ static int __ath10k_set_antenna(struct ath10k *ar, u32 tx_ant, u32 rx_ant)
         ath10k_check_chain_mask(ar, tx_ant, "tx");
         ath10k_check_chain_mask(ar, rx_ant, "rx");

-       ar->cfg_tx_chainmask = tx_ant;
-       ar->cfg_rx_chainmask = rx_ant;
-
         if ((ar->state != ATH10K_STATE_ON) &&
             (ar->state != ATH10K_STATE_RESTARTED))
                 return 0;
@@ -3794,6 +3791,9 @@ static int __ath10k_set_antenna(struct ath10k *ar, u32 tx_ant, u32 rx_ant)
                 return ret;
         }

+       ar->cfg_tx_chainmask = tx_ant;
+       ar->cfg_rx_chainmask = rx_ant;
+
         return 0;
  }
Sorry, I see no change in the code. script checkpatch.pl ?
I have moved these two lines of code from the start of the function to the end, in between there is code for setting the antenna config in firmware. You can find in commit log why I have moved the code down in the function.

-Manikanta

--
To unsubscribe from this list: send the line "unsubscribe linux-wireless"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at  http://vger.kernel.org/majordomo-info.html



[Index of Archives]     [Linux Host AP]     [ATH6KL]     [Linux Wireless Personal Area Network]     [Linux Bluetooth]     [Linux Netdev]     [Kernel Newbies]     [Linux Kernel]     [IDE]     [Git]     [Netfilter]     [Bugtraq]     [Yosemite Hiking]     [MIPS Linux]     [ARM Linux]     [Linux RAID]

  Powered by Linux